Transaction 56f2c3b66a4fbfd7e45c643b0aba8596f7ab45b17ad53c83a63cea84aed13013
1 Input
2 Outputs
- 56f2c3b66a4fbfd7e45c643b0aba8596f7ab45b17ad53c83a63cea84aed13013:0
- 56f2c3b66a4fbfd7e45c643b0aba8596f7ab45b17ad53c83a63cea84aed13013:1
value 5334166
address 3KaLNhD4YkNJz6Xd39p8P1vkSs4Cc1WhPM
value 172176308
address 1J31tECMG8oDeMdNS6pWEMJePa1591dnXN